HIGH COURT OF JUDICATURE AT ALLAHABAD WRIT TAX No. - 333 of 2026 M/S Harpal Singh .....Petitioner(s) Versus State Of U.P. And 2 Others .....Respondent(s) Counsel for Petitioner(s) : Pooja Talwar Counsel for Respondent(s) : C.S.C. Court No. - 5 HON'BLE VIKAS BUDHWAR, J. 1. Heard Ms. Pooja Talwar, learned counsel for the petitioner and Sri N.P. Singh, learned Standing Counsel, who appears for State-respondents. 2. The counsel for the rival parties have made a joint statement that they do not propose to file any further affidavits thus with the consent of the parties, writ petition is being decided at the fresh stage. 3. The case of the writ petitioner is that is that it happens to be a registered dealer having valid GSTIN No. 09CFEPS4374G2ZI under UPGST Act, 2017. As per the petitioner, scrutiny for the relevant financial year 2018-19 came to be instituted conducted pursuant to the notice being ASMT-10 dated 20.10.2023, according to the petitioner, it was mentioned in the tabulated chart that the reply was to be submitted by 20.11.2023 but in the column pertaining to date of personal hearing, time of personal hearing, and venue where personal hearing will be held 'NA' was mentioned.
